Choose the highest single-target output skill you have—often a charged or combo-based attack that scales with critical strike chance and damage. Runes that boost crit damage or add flat damage on hit are preferred.
Use your ultimate at the start of an open window where the boss is stationary or predictable. Synchronize with damage buffs and offensive cooldowns to compress the kill into the most efficient timeframe.
Gear choices are the foundation of endgame power. Prioritize items that amplify critical damage, increase critical chance, add on-hit multipliers, and provide key defensive stats.

Primary attributes: Focus on Dexterity (or the Rogue's primary), Critical Chance, and Critical Damage. Balance survivability with offense—aim for a threshold of avoidable damage while maximizing output.
Paragon points should reinforce your weakest link—if your critical chance is low, paragon should top it up; otherwise, funnel into offensive multipliers and cooldown reduction.

Critical damage tends to scale your damage the most once you have a healthy critical chance baseline. Critical chance is the second priority.
With good execution and properly rolled gear, yes—most bosses can be soloed. Some highly mechanic-heavy encounters may require practice or temporary defensive stat boosts.
Target a few key pieces that give the largest DPS bump—weapon, two jewelry pieces, and chest armor. Use crafted or traded pieces until you can replace them with ideal rolls.
